#if !defined(lint) && defined(SCCSIDS)static char sccsid[] = "@(#)xdr_reference.c 1.1 92/07/30 SMI";#endif/* * xdr_reference.c, Generic XDR routines impelmentation. * * Copyright (C) 1987, Sun Microsystems, Inc. * * These are the "non-trivial" xdr primitives used to serialize and de-serialize * "pointers".  See xdr.h for more info on the interface to xdr. */#ifdef KERNEL#include <sys/param.h>#else#include <sys/syslog.h>#include <stdio.h>#endif#include <rpc/types.h>#include <rpc/xdr.h>#define	LASTUNSIGNED	((u_int)0-1)/* * XDR an indirect pointer * xdr_reference is for recursively translating a structure that is * referenced by a pointer inside the structure that is currently being * translated.  pp references a pointer to storage. If *pp is null * the  necessary storage is allocated. * size is the sizeof the referneced structure. * proc is the routine to handle the referenced structure. */bool_txdr_reference(xdrs, pp, size, proc)	register XDR *xdrs;	caddr_t *pp;		/* the pointer to work on */	u_int size;		/* size of the object pointed to */	xdrproc_t proc;		/* xdr routine to handle the object */{	register caddr_t loc = *pp;	register bool_t stat;	if (loc == NULL)		switch (xdrs->x_op) {		case XDR_FREE:			return (TRUE);		case XDR_DECODE:			*pp = loc = (caddr_t) mem_alloc(size);#ifndef KERNEL			if (loc == NULL) {				(void) syslog(LOG_ERR,				    "xdr_reference: out of memory");				return (FALSE);			}			bzero(loc, (int)size);#else			bzero(loc, size);#endif			break;	}	stat = (*proc)(xdrs, loc, LASTUNSIGNED);	if (xdrs->x_op == XDR_FREE) {		mem_free(loc, size);		*pp = NULL;	}	return (stat);}#ifndef KERNEL/* * xdr_pointer(): * * XDR a pointer to a possibly recursive data structure. This * differs with xdr_reference in that it can serialize/deserialiaze * trees correctly. * *  What's sent is actually a union: * *  union object_pointer switch (boolean b) { *  case TRUE: object_data data; *  case FALSE: void nothing; *  } * * > objpp: Pointer to the pointer to the object. * > obj_size: size of the object. * > xdr_obj: routine to XDR an object. * */bool_txdr_pointer(xdrs, objpp, obj_size, xdr_obj)	register XDR *xdrs;	char **objpp;	u_int obj_size;	xdrproc_t xdr_obj;{	bool_t more_data;	more_data = (*objpp != NULL);	if (! xdr_bool(xdrs, &more_data)) {		return (FALSE);	}	if (! more_data) {		*objpp = NULL;		return (TRUE);	}	return (xdr_reference(xdrs, objpp, obj_size, xdr_obj));}#endif /* ! KERNEL */
